TRICARE Hosting Free Info Teleseminars

WASHINGTON — As part of November's Warrior Care Month, TRICARE is hosting a series of TeleSeminars regarding healthcare for wounded, ill and injured servicemembers. 

The seminares are expecially helpful to:

  • people who work with the wounded, ill and injured population; 
  • people who are assisting transitioning or medically retiring servicemembers; and
  • people who want to know more about TRICARE benefits for Wounded Warriors.

The schedule is as follows: 

November 5: How does Medicare affect my TRICARE benefits?
November 12:The TRICARE Transition
November 13: Lt. Gen. Eric B. Schoomaker, the Army surgeon general, discusses Army initiatives to care for our wounded, ill and injured warriors as well as their family members, and what soldiers need to know to get the care they need and deserve.
November 19: New Respite Care Benefit
November 20: Air Force - John Beckett, the Air Force Warrior and Survivor Care Program manager will detail how the Air Force provides personalized care in meeting the needs of Airmen separated as result of severe illness or injuries with Community Readiness Consultants, benefits counseling, enhanced transitional services, centralized case management and more.
